Organisers of the upcoming Repco Rally New Zealand are recommending that fans get in quick to secure tickets to the final day stage at Jacks Ridge.
Repco Rally New Zealand returns for the first time in over a decade in and around Auckland from 29 September to 2 October, as round 11 of the FIA World Rally Championship.
The response from fans has been outstanding according to organisers, with limited tickets available to the secured public viewing areas remaining.
Unique final day at Jack’s Ridge
The key opportunity remains with the unique final day at Jack’s Ridge in Whitford, Auckland which is a purpose-built 7km stage, to be run twice on Sunday 2 October, including as the Wolf Power Stage to conclude the event.
There are tickets available for the Jack’s Ridge stages which will offer unprecedented stadium-like views of the stage. Tickets are available at $59 including car parking.
Organisers have now exhausted pre-sale tickets for the opening two days of the rally including Gold Passes. Limited gate sales will be available for the spectating areas for stages in Waikato on day two of the rally (Friday 30 September) and the nor-west and hibiscus coast region of Auckland on day three (Saturday 1 October) but these will be subject to weather.
